Intercompany Financing Using Guaranteed Payments Notice 2004 31 The Internal Revenue Service and Treasury Department are aware of a type of transaction described below in which a corporation claims inappropriate deductions for payments made through a partnership. This notice alerts taxpayers and their representatives that these transactions are tax avoidance transactions and identifies these transactions and substantially similar transactions as ...
